Output 6c94a11c8a9ac380ade31181378b4911f8aa907870eb379afac57ad2540d4450:12

value
69556026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15873507359e531d0fd9ada59cd47b13d22b44b7 OP_EQUAL
address
M9rzPpFad1ExX7BUY33gM8L9R2yn6BDyjC
transaction
6c94a11c8a9ac380ade31181378b4911f8aa907870eb379afac57ad2540d4450
spent
true